Biographical notes:

William Shakespeare (d. 1762?) was executor to William Ives, whose daughter Anne he married, and these abstracts related to Rowington Hall which Shakespeare was selling to pay the Ives' debts.

From the description of Abstract of deeds, etc., in William Shakespeare's charge, relating to the late William Ives' estate in Rowington, Warwickshire [manuscript], 1741-1749. (Folger Shakespeare Library). WorldCat record id: 434508459
